How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 57701?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
57701 Studio Apartments | $1,215 | $485 | $2,400 |
57701 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,415 | $620 | $3,200 |
57701 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,624 | $700 | $4,300 |
57701 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,905 | $1,060 | $2,966 |
57701 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,564 | $1,564 | $1,564 |

Frequently Asked Questions about the 57701 ZIP Code
How much are Studio apartments in 57701?
There are currently 30 Studio Apartments in 57701 with rent ranges from $485 to $2,400 with an average price of $1,215.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om 57701 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in 57701 ranges from $620 to $3,200 with an average monthly rent of $1,415.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in 57701 c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in 57701 range from $700 to $4,300.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,624.
How expensive are 57701 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 49 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in 57701 on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,060 to $2,966 - averaging $1,905 for the location.
